The elucidation rates for cases of fraud and sexual violence fell between 2017 and 2021, according to a study published Thursday by the statistical service of the Ministry of the Interior, which partly explains this development by a sharp increase in these crimes. and crimes over the same period.

In 2021, 56% of sexual violence cases were resolved after one year of investigation, compared to 62% in 2017.

“complexification and diversification of operating methods”

But at the same time, the number of investigations opened for crimes and misdemeanors of a sexual nature has exploded by 82%, under the effect of the freedom of speech in the wake of the #Metoo movement.

In absolute value, the number of cases of sexual violence elucidated after one year between 2017 and 2021 has thus increased by 63%.

Regarding scams and breaches of trust, only 17% of these cases were closed after one year in 2021, compared to 29% in 2017.

If the police and gendarmes were seized of 43% more investigations over this period, the total number of scam cases cleared up after one year between 2017 and 2021 nevertheless fell by 17%.

This “

could be explained by a complexification and diversification of fraud procedures, with the multiplication of digital scams

”, underlines the study.

Authors are using increasingly sophisticated techniques, and can act from locations abroad, which makes elucidation more complex

,” it adds.

Scams are thus the longest investigations to be elucidated: only 50% of cases of this type are solved in less than a month.

Homicide is the case with the highest clearance rate after one year (74% in 2021), behind investigations into intentional assault and battery within the family (82%).

Nevertheless, it is down compared to 2017 (78%, -4 points), a development which is also partly explained by the increase in murders observed at the same time (+7%).

Burglaries (8%), non-violent thefts (8%) and vehicle-related thefts (7%) are those with the lowest clearance rates, and at a stable level since 2017. A case is considered as elucidated by the Beauvau statistical service when an alleged perpetrator was arrested and brought to justice, without taking into account the final judicial decision.
